ClientTrack

ClientTrack, powered by Eccovia, is a flexible case management platform built specifically for health and human services providers. You can manage the entire lifecycle of your program participants, from initial intake and eligibility screening to service delivery and long-term outcome tracking. The platform excels at breaking down data silos, allowing you to coordinate care across multiple departments or community partners while maintaining strict security standards like HIPAA and SOC 2.

You can customize the interface to match your specific agency workflows without needing deep technical expertise. Whether you are managing homelessness services, behavioral health programs, or victim advocacy, the software provides the tools to prove your impact through advanced reporting and data visualization. It helps you spend less time on paperwork and more time delivering high-quality care to those who need it most in your community.

Noble Child

Noble Child provides a specialized cloud-based platform built specifically for child welfare agencies and private providers. You can move away from fragmented paper trails and legacy systems by centralizing intake, case notes, and placement tracking in one secure location. The software simplifies the complex regulatory requirements of foster care and adoption, allowing your team to focus more on supporting families rather than navigating administrative hurdles.

You can manage the entire lifecycle of a case, from initial referral through permanency planning, with tools designed for mobile social workers. The platform helps you maintain compliance with state and federal reporting standards while providing real-time insights into child safety and well-being. It is built to serve mid-sized to large private child welfare agencies and government entities looking for a modern, user-friendly alternative to traditional SACWIS or CCWIS systems.

ClientTrack Features

  • Guided Intake Streamline your enrollment process with customizable intake forms that automatically check for program eligibility and prevent duplicate records.
  • Coordinated Care Share participant information securely across different programs and agencies to ensure your clients receive comprehensive, wrap-around support services.
  • Visual Data Explorer Turn complex data into actionable insights with drag-and-drop reporting tools that help you visualize community trends and program performance.
  • Automated Workflows Set up automatic reminders for follow-up appointments and task assignments so your team never misses a critical step in a client's care plan.
  • Compliance Management Meet federal and state reporting requirements easily with built-in templates for HUD HMIS, HHS, and other major regulatory bodies.
  • Mobile Case Work Access and update client records directly from the field using any mobile device to keep your data current in real-time.

Noble Child Features

  • Comprehensive Case Management. Track every detail of a child's journey from intake to permanency with centralized digital records and automated task reminders.
  • Placement Tracking. Monitor foster home capacity and match children with the right families based on specific needs and geographic preferences.
  • Mobile Field Access. Update case notes and upload documents directly from your tablet or smartphone while visiting families in the community.
  • Compliance Reporting. Generate required state and federal reports automatically to ensure your agency meets all regulatory and funding requirements.
  • Incident Management. Document and track critical incidents in real-time to ensure immediate follow-up and maintain high standards of child safety.
  • Financial Management. Streamline provider payments and track service authorizations to ensure accurate billing and timely reimbursements for foster parents.
